Warren Beatty asked the Academy to acquit him

Image

Hollywood veteran Warren Beatty has asked the leadership of the American Film Academy and personally its head Cheryl Boone Isaacs to publicly declare his innocence in the incident that occurred during the 2017 Academy Awards. The actor's statement is quoted by The Wrap.

According to Beatty, he refuses to comment further on the matter, and insists that Isaacs clarify the situation to the press completely and irrevocably.

As a reminder, Warren Beatty and Faye Dunaway received the wrong envelope during the presentation of the Best Picture winner. As a result, the title of the movie "La La Land" sounded from the stage, although in reality the drama "Moonlight" won. For an unclear reason, the mistake was not immediately noticed, and the producers of "La La Land" managed to go on stage and receive the coveted "Oscars".

Later, the auditing company PricewaterhouseCoopers, which has been counting the votes of Film Academics for more than 80 years, took all the blame for what happened, claiming that the confusion with the envelopes was the fault of one of its employees.

The Film Academy itself has made an official apology to all the unwitting participants in this incident and promised to investigate its circumstances.
